Has anyone got any recommendations for a houseplant that copes with direct sunlight. We have a southfacing room that gets hot and has intense sun most of the day during the summer.
Haven't a clue which one to choose. Thanks

OP posts:
Avalon · 06/02/2005 00:11

Desert cacti.
Codiaeum - Joseph's coat of many colours. Make sure it doesn't get scorched or parched during a hot summer. Needs a fair amount of attention.
Cyperus - Umbrella plant.
Sansevieria - Mother-in-Law's Tongue.
Yucca. Don't get leaves too close to the glass or leaves could scorch.
